
Table 15: M-Bus protocol rules (bus topology)
Category
Rules
General
One direct M-Bus serial (RS-232) connection to either RS232C port is supported; connection requires an
RS232-to-M-Bus Level Converter on the RS232C serial port.
One direct M-Bus (RS-485) connection to either FC Bus port is supported; connection requires an RS485-
to-M-Bus Level Converter on the FC Bus port.
No restrictions in topology, but bus topology is strongly recommended
Number of Devices
Depends on level converter, logical maximum is 250 devices.
Length depends on cable resistance, capacitance, number of devices, position of devices, and configured
communication speed. Example scenarios to help with calculation:

Line Length and Type
Cable
Twisted pair cable (shielding optional)
Termination
No termination
1
Unit load is a defined standby current. A device is permitted a current drain of one unit load by default but may consume more if it
is shown at the device (as an integer) and in documentation.
2
Use M-Bus Repeaters to increase the length and the number of unit loads permissible.
Table 16: KNX protocol rules
Category
Rules and Maximums
General
No restrictions in topology
Number of Devices
Depends on chosen topology and cable type.
Line Length and Type
Twisted pair cable recommended; length depends on cable resistance, capacitance, number
devices, position of devices, and communication speed.
Cable
Copper, solid and stranded wires with outer sheath, one- or two-twisted pair; 0.8 to 1.0 mm
(20 to 18 AWG)
Screen is required and must cover the entire diameter.
Drain wire: Diameter minimum 0.5 mm (26 AWG)
